Honda CR-V 2020 has a starting price of KWD 6,777, the
Toyota RAV4 2020 2.5L (2WD) VX stands at KWD 7,000 including VAT. One of 19 available trim levels, the 2.5L-2WD-VX is equipped with features such as 2 Airbags, Anti-theft alarm, BA (Brake Assist), EBD (Electronic Brakeforce Distribution), Center Arm Rest, Central Locking, Cupholders, Electric Sunroof, Chrome Exhaust Pipes, Daytime Running Lights - LED, Door Mirrors with Side Turn Signal, Electric Door Mirrors, Audio Controls on Steering Wheel, Auto Dimming Mirror, Automatic AC, and AUX.
This Japanese SUV comes with a powerful 2.5-litre 4-cylinder petrol engine that generates 176 horsepower and 233 Nm of torque, making it a strong contender in its class.
